Isabell is standing at the top of a waterslide that leads to a pool below. The angle of depression from top of the slide to the pool is 26.67°, and the slide is 33 feet long. How far is the top of the slide from the ground? Round your answer to the nearest foot. 66 feet 54 feet 30 feet 15 feet

Respuesta :

Answer:

15 feet

Explanation:

The Angle of Depression refers to the angle between a horizontal line and the line joining an observer's eye to some object (pool in this case) beneath the horizontal line.

According to the question, the angle of depression from Isabel's viewpoint, which is the top of the slide, to the pool is 26.67°. The slide is 33feet long. (See attached image for diagram).

To find the horizontal distance from the top of the slide to the ground, we use the sine rule, i.e.

sin(θ) = Opposite / Hypotenuse

Where; θ= 26.67°

Opposite= x

Hypotenuse= 33ft

Opposite side is represented by "x" in the diagram, while the Hypotenuse side is the side facing the right angle, which is 33ft long.

Hence, Sin 26.67° = x/33

x = 33 × Sin 26.67°

x = 33 × 0.448851168

x = 14.8120

Approximately to nearest foot, 14.812 ~ 15feet.

Hence, the top of the slide is 15feet far from the ground.
